EV lending portfolios are harder to recover because borrowers, vehicles, and operating routes move faster than traditional repossession playbooks.
A financed e-rickshaw can sit unused, lose parts, or move across district lines long before the collections team gets a reliable physical lead.
Navionyx gives lenders a live operational layer for financed vehicle tracking, controlled immobilization, and recovery evidence when defaults happen.

Relay Workflow

Relay based ignition control, explained for credit teams

The device sits between the ignition switch and the starter circuit. During normal use the circuit stays closed. When an authorised user issues an immobilization command, the over-the-air signal opens the relay and blocks the next cold start.

On EVs with CAN bus or BMS communication support, Navionyx can layer additional controller-level logic for softer lock flows. Where those integrations are not available, the relay-based workflow still gives a practical recovery control layer.

Safety is hardcoded into the firmware. A moving vehicle is never cut mid-trip, and a reverse unlock command is available to the same authorised role when the borrower cures the default or the asset is recovered.

Default Trigger

Credit or collections flags the loan account and records the RBI-compliant notice reference inside the Navionyx dashboard.

Lender Action

An authorised collections user issues a soft immobilization command from the secured portal after policy checks are satisfied.

Relay Engages

The relay opens only when the vehicle is stationary and the ignition is off, blocking the next start instead of interrupting a live trip.

Field Recovery

The collection team navigates to the live location, takes possession under the loan agreement, and the authorised technician releases the lock at intake.

Compliance Design

Recovery actions that stay inside lender policy and RBI process

The platform supports a compliant repossession workflow; it does not replace the legal process. Lenders still need enforceable loan agreement clauses, notice, transparency, and documented post-default steps as required by the RBI Fair Practices Code.

Navionyx gives effect to that workflow by pairing each action with borrower context, role-based controls, configurable notice waits, and exportable evidence. For legal interpretation, lenders should align the remote control clause with their internal compliance team.

Checklist

Operational controls lenders can evidence

  • Notice period workflow with configurable wait windows before immobilization can be triggered.
  • Reason code capture on every location query, lock, unlock, and release action.
  • Borrower visibility through the Navionyx app with status messaging and lender contact context.
  • Exportable audit trails for internal review, RBI inspection support, ombudsman matters, or court evidence.
  • Role-based access so only authorised collections users can issue lock commands.
Borrower App

Why a driver app reduces defaults before recovery is ever needed

The most cost-effective recovery is the one that never becomes necessary. Navionyx gives financed borrowers an EV driver app that surfaces battery state of charge, battery state of health, charging history, and maintenance reminders in a genuinely useful format.

For lenders, the same experience reduces ghost defaults, keeps the borrower connected to the platform, and creates a softer communication channel through in-app alerts before collections takes harder action.

Onboarding

From signed contract to live tracking in under 30 days

The implementation path is built for lending operations teams that need roles, controls, field fitment, and system integration to come together quickly.

Week 1

Lender Onboarding

Configure the NBFC tenant, set up roles for credit, collections, audit, and field teams, and map the loan account structure to device assignment.

Week 2 to 3

Device Procurement and Fitment

Devices ship with the financed vehicle from the OEM partner where possible or are retrofitted at authorised installation centres before activation.

Parallel

API Integration

Loan management system flags, notice dates, and recovery actions move through REST APIs so defaults and controls stay in sync without manual reconciliation.

Week 4

Go Live and Audit Setup

Navionyx solutions engineering supports test recoveries and validates exportable audit logs with your internal compliance team before rollout.
